WordNet Dictionary
 
 Definition: [n]  fish having greatly elongated front rays on dorsal and anal fins
 
 Synonyms: Alectis ciliaris
 
 See Also: Alectis, genus Alectis, jack

 

 

Webster's 1913 Dictionary
 
 Definition: 
\Thread"fish`\, n. (Zo["o]l.)
(a) The cutlass fish.
(b) A carangoid fish ({Caranx gallus}, or {C. crinitus})
    having the anterior rays of the soft dorsal and anal fins
    prolonged in the form of long threads.
